INDEPENDENT STUDY PROGRAM

The School Board believes that all students should have the opportunity to learn in a flexible instructional model that is fluid and developmentally appropriate for all.  Students should be provided instructional opportunities in partnership with parents and community that extend growth, exploration and learning beyond the classroom.

The Independent Study Program is intended to provide students the opportunity to take ownership of their own learning in partnership with teachers, administrators, parents and community partners in earning credits towards graduation requirements.

Who is Eligible?

 

Any full-time high school student who is enrolled in the Kenai Peninsula Borough School District and who meets the qualifying criteria of an approved Independent Study Program Plan is eligible.
